IP查询
查询
你查询的IP:[202.90.81.21] 地理位置:法属波利尼西亚
最新查询
202.95.73.83
210.76.254.208
123.196.7.12
58.66.1.112
59.151.196.79
116.1.100.61
119.60.231.26
119.60.114.98
221.199.75.28
202.90.81.21
123.4.22.246
123.136.80.78
119.42.44.230
124.240.72.4
202.90.94.111
119.42.94.45
202.14.238.138
116.212.160.1
117.103.16.229
122.156.191.108
120.72.32.161
203.92.38.196
202.43.144.91
202.98.110.211
123.4.206.45
202.8.128.198
203.171.224.199
202.91.224.76
203.90.67.190
114.80.77.158
116.214.64.157